Abstract

Because of the increasing incidence of human ehrlichiosis in Wisconsin, we assessed reports of human infections by Ehrlichia chaffeensis and the distribution of its vector, the lone star tick (Amblyomma americanum (L.)). From 2008 through 2015, 158 probable and confirmed human cases of E. chaffeensis infections were reported to the Wisconsin Department of Health Services. Five cases without travel history outside of Wisconsin were confirmed as E. chaffeensis by polymerase chain reaction. Surveillance for the vector occurred from 2008 through 2015 and was based on active and passive methods, including examination of white-tailed deer, collections from live-trapped small mammals, submissions of ticks removed from wild and domestic animals through the Wisconsin Surveillance of Animals for Ticks (SWAT) program, digital or physical submissions by the public to the University of Wisconsin Insect Diagnostic or Medical Entomology laboratories, and active tick dragging. More than 50 lone star ticks (46 adults, 6 nymphs, and 1 larva) were identified. Lone star ticks were more commonly found in south central Wisconsin, particularly in Dane County, where discovery of more than one life stage in a single year indicates possible establishment.

摘要

由于威斯康星州人类埃立克体病的发病率不断上升,我们评估了恰菲埃立克体人类感染报告及其传播媒介孤星蜱(美洲钝眼蜱)的分布情况。2008年至2015年期间,威斯康星州卫生服务部共收到158例可能和确诊的恰菲埃立克体人类感染病例报告。5例无威斯康星州境外旅行史的病例经聚合酶链反应确认为恰菲埃立克体感染。2008年至2015年期间对该传播媒介进行了监测,监测基于主动和被动方法,包括检查白尾鹿、收集活捕的小型哺乳动物、通过威斯康星州蜱类动物监测(SWAT)计划提交从野生动物和家畜身上采集的蜱、公众向威斯康星大学昆虫诊断或医学昆虫学实验室进行数字或实物提交,以及主动拖蜱。共鉴定出50多只孤星蜱(46只成虫、6只若虫和1只幼虫)。孤星蜱在威斯康星州中南部更为常见,尤其是在戴恩县,在该县一年内发现多个生命阶段表明可能已定殖。
